The article focuses on the development of a silicon-based quantum device with dual optical and electrical control of T-center qubits, enabling scalable integration of quantum emitters on a single chip. Topics include the design and fabrication of diode nanocavities, manipulation of silicon color centers for single-photon emission, and integration into nanophotonic circuits for quantum information applications. |
